Vorschrift

A solution of the product from Step A (0.132 g; 0.319 mmol) in TB (3 mL) cooled to 0° C. was treated with 1 M solution of lithium bis(trimethylsilyl)amide in THF (701 μL; 0.701 mmol) and stirred at 0° C. under nitrogen for 15 minutes. The reaction mixture was warmed to room temperature and then stirred for an additional 15 minutes. The reaction mixture was partitioned between EtOAc and 10% NaHSO4 aqueous solution. The organic layer was washed twice with saturated NaHCO3 solution, brine, dried (Na2SO4), filtered, and concentrated in vacuo. Purification by MPLC (silica gel; 0% to 30% ethyl acetate-hexane gradient) gave the title compound. HPLC/MS: 413.9 (M+1), 415.9 (M+3); Rt=4.50 min.
